34 CROSS LANE is a very small detached house of 88m², built sometime between 1930 and 1949, which could now be worth an estimated £407,930. It was last sold for £335,000 in April 2019, which was around 34% below the average April 2019 detached price in the Test Valley local authority area. The most recent EPC inspection was October 2010, where the current energy rating was C, and the potential energy rating was C.

What might 34 CROSS LANE be worth now?

34 CROSS LANE might now be worth an estimated £407,930.

This is based on house price inflation of 21.8%, between April 2019 and March 2025, for detached houses, in the Test Valley local authority area, as calculated by the Office for National Statistics and published in their UK House Price Index (HPI).

The 21.8% inflationary increase is applied to the most recent sale price for 34 CROSS LANE of £335,000 on 5th April 2019. For the value to have increased from £335,000 to £407,930 over the six years and one month to March 2025, the following assumptions must hold true:

  • The value of 34 CROSS LANE has moved in line with the HPI for detached houses in the Test Valley local authority area.
  • The April 2019 sale price of £335,000 represented a fair market value for the property.
  • The size, condition, and specification of 34 CROSS LANE has not materially changed since April 2019.
